Recipe below 👇 This is the perfect halloween sweet treat, complete with a pumpkin custard and googly eyes that might make you think they are too cute to eat 🥹 except you should definitely eat them 😂 let us know if you try these in the comments!! #pumpkin #custardbuns #halloween #halloweenrecipe #halloweentreat PUMPKIN PIE SKOLEBOLLER RECIPE: INGREDIENTS: PUMPKIN CUSTARD: 2 egg yolks 25g (2 tbsp) sugar 110g (1/2 cup) pumpkin puree Pinch of salt 1/2 tsp pumpkin pie spice (or mixed spice) 1/2 tsp vanilla extract 13g (1.5 tbsp) cornstarch 200 ml (~3/4 cup) whole milk 14g (1 tbsp) unsalted butter DOUGH: 200 ml (~3/4 cup) milk 2 tsp instant yeast (2.25 tsp active-dry yeast, 17.5g fresh yeast) 1.5 tbsp sugar 1 egg 1 tsp vanilla extract 375g (~3 cups) all-purpose flour 3/4 tsp salt 35g (2.5 tbsp) unsalted butter, softened 1 egg for egg wash DECORATION: Powdered sugar Splash of water Shredded unsweetened coconut Edible googly eyes INSTRUCTIONS: 1. To make the custard, combine the egg yolks, sugar, pumpkin puree, salt, pumpkin pie spice, vanilla extract, and cornstarch in a medium heat-proof bowl. 2. Heat the milk in a saucepan on the stove, until just about to boil, with small bubbles forming around the edges. 3. Pour half of the hot milk into the egg mixture while whisking continuously. 4. Pour the egg and milk mixture into the rest of the milk on the stove, still whisking to avoid scrambling the eggs. 5. Heat this up, continuously whisking, until the mixture thickens, then whisk for another 30 seconds or so on the heat. 6. Remove from the heat and add the butter, then place cling film on top, pressing it down onto the surface of the custard. Refrigerate until fully cooled. 7. For the dough, combine the yeast, warm milk, and sugar in a large mixing bowl. Add the egg and vanilla and whisk to combine. 8. Add the flour, salt, and butter, then knead for 10-15 minutes until completely smooth and not sticky (add more flour if needed). Let this rise in a warm place for 45 minutes to an hour, or until doubled in size. 9. Divide the dough into 10 equal pieces, then shape into balls and place on two lined baking sheets. 10. Cover and let these rise for 15-20 minutes. In the meantime, preheat the oven to 200 C or 390 F. 11. After 15 minutes, press down in the middle of each bun with the bottom of a small glass or your fingers, to create the well for the custard. Cover and let rest another 15-20 minutes. 12. Press down each well again, then egg wash the buns. Add a spoonful of custard on top of each one. 13. Bake for 10-12 minutes, then transfer to a cooling rack and let cool fully. 14. Make an icing by mixing together powdered sugar and water, and pipe this over the buns. Add coconut and googly eyes to decorate! Original skoleboller recipe: https://skandibaking.com/skoleboller-...
